Located in New York, New York, Pacific College of Health and Science is a private, for profit institution that offers undergraduate and graduate degrees. The college operates on a semester-based calendar system, providing students with structured academic terms.
One of the notable aspects of Pacific College of Health and Science is its open admission policy. This means that all high school graduates and individuals who hold a GED qualification are eligible to apply for admission. This inclusive approach allows a wide range of students to pursue their higher education goals, regardless of their academic background.
Pacific College of Health and Science is acc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ges Senior Colleges and University Commission, ensuring that the institution meets certain standards of quality and effectiveness. This accreditation also allows students to transfer credits to other accredited institutions if they choose to continue their education elsewhere.
With a students-to-faculty ratio of 9-to-1, Pacific College of Health and Science emphasizes small class sizes, fostering a supportive and interactive learning environment.

As of August 31, 2021, the average graduation rate of Pacific College of Health and Science students is 90.0%. Female students graduated at a rate of 87.5%, whereas male students graduated at a rate of 100.0%.
